?Throw down a seed and it will sprout into a tree in no time? so they proudly say. This island stands out for her fertility. There?s poverty but no starvation. It?s self-sufficient with every kind of vegetation, flora, fauna and crops profiting. There?s organic produce along roadside stalls and the building of new homes begins with plantation first, construction second.
I decided to work my way up the island by road and by boat.
More than anywhere St. Lucia is best visited by being on the move. The thing to do is to change hotels every few days.
Starting from the international airport in the south I reached the Viceroy Sugar Beach (www.viceroyhotelsandresorts.com/en/sugarbeach). This American hotel has surely secured the choice location of the island. It?s between the famous twin peaks of Gros and Petit Piton These upright, precipitous mountains reach over two thousand feet in height and are the consequence of an historic earthquake balancing its neighbouring sea with equal depth. At the hotel the Guyanese imported white sand works perfectly and the ?New English? style of the villas? all-white interiors reinforced a sense of light, purity and space.
